# Harrowgate Lease Renegotiation — Managers Only

Negotiations with Fenlow Properties over the Harrowgate branch lease resume next month. Current terms expire in March; we are pushing for a shorter term with a break clause. Branch managers should defer any fit-out spending until terms are agreed. Rent reduction of roughly eight percent appears achievable. The outcome will shape our footprint decisions, summarised confidentially below.

internal memo for kajep-tawip: The renewal with Holaelix Group closes at $10 million a year, 5 percent below the last contract. Project Wenael slips by two quarters because of the tooling delay.

**Internal Memo — Board of Velmora Goods**

Following the mid-year forecast review, management proposes reducing the marketing budget by 18% for the remaining quarters. Cuts fall primarily on broadcast placements in the Arlen Valley market, where returns have underperformed. Digital retention campaigns are preserved. Reallocation details will follow in the annual plan. The strategic context for this reduction is noted confidentially below.

board note of tagug-hahag: Praionax Logistics is in early talks to buy Julaxek Group for about $36.3 million. The Julmir launch date is March 1, and nothing goes to the press before then.

Handover for tonight — archive room, basement of the Feldway Annex. The dehumidifier in Aisle 4 was serviced this afternoon, so it may cycle loudly for the first hour; that's normal. Boxes from the Orlun project are stacked near the door awaiting collection — don't move them. The lift to B1 is out until Thursday, so use the east stairwell. Lock up by 02:00 and sign the register. The door-pass code for the archive room is below.

staff pass of yagaf-tagag = bdg-YWCJLC-04056583